3 MateVM is a Java JIT compiler written in Haskell, using already existing
4 libaries, namly `harpy' [1] and `hs-java' [2].
6 We use `hs-java' to parse Java Classfiles in order to get a Java Bytecode
7 representation. Afterwards we perform a basic-block analysis and generate a
8 control-flow-graph (CFG). We apply several program-analyses, transformations
9 and optimizations. Given the annotated CFG we emit native code with `harpy'
10 (i386) in an on demand manner.
12 At the moment we try to minimize effort, by focusing on essential features of
13 the JVM, e.g. no exception handling.
14 Performance will be evaluated using a dedicated testsuite which can be handeld
15 in our limited implementation.
